How to Catch Skrelp in Pokemon Legends: Z-A

You can find this location in the Lumiose Sewers within Pokemon Legends: Z-A. It becomes accessible during Main Mission 19, “Reaching Rank D,” where you’ll explore the sewers to find Gwynn, Ivor’s sister and a member of the Fist of Justice.

After Main Mission 19 is over, players can get back into the Lumiose Sewers in one of two ways:

  1. Side Mission 57: The Camerupt Entrepreneur
  2. Main Mission 20: A Request from the Rust Syndicate

Side Mission 57: The Camerupt Entrepreneur

Begin Side Mission 57 by speaking with Herup. He’ll step aside, giving you permanent access to the Lumiose Sewers, where you can locate and catch Skrelp.

Side Mission 57 becomes available once you start Main Mission 20, opening up both access points simultaneously.

Main Mission 20: A Request from the Rust Syndicate

This part of the Lumiose Sewers is separate from the main sewer area you unlock during Side Mission 57. If you’re trying to find a shiny Skrelp, the Saison Canal section of the Lumiose Sewers is a better place to search.

How to Evolve Skrelp into Dragalge in Pokemon Legends: Z-A

How to Get Dragalge

Skrelp evolves at level 48. You can find Skrelp around level 34-35 in the main Lumiose Sewers, and around level 39 in the Saison Canal Lumiose Sewer. To evolve your Skrelp, you’ll need to get it to level 48 by either battling, using Rare Candies, or using EXP. Candies.

Once you’ve finished Main Mission 37 and unlocked the post-game content, you can find fully evolved Dragalge swimming in the deep ocean waters.

How to Get Mega Dragalge in Pokemon Legends: Z-A

How to Get Dragalgite

To Mega Evolve Dragalge, you’ll need a Dragalgite. You can buy it at the Quasartico Mega Shard Exchange for 240 Mega Shards, but first you need to finish Main Mission 31: A Summons from Vinnie.

Once you get the Dragalgite, give it to your Dragalge to hold. Then, when its Mega Meter is full during battle, it will Mega Evolve! Mega Dragalge is a powerful Special Attacker with great defenses and a useful type, making it a valuable addition to your team.
